    Default photo gallery (slideshow) - can not find what I want

    I just bought Pro X

    I want a photo page = =
    need about 20 thumbnails
    they get large with mouseover or a side window that is full size
    and
    under the full size is a text label for the photo
    all the templates seem to have thumbnails OR labels
    am I missing one?

    Default Re: photo gallery (slideshow) - can not find what I want

    Create your own.
    Drag an image onto your design page and size down to thumbnail dimensions.
    Web Properties > Image > Photo pop-up --> Tick.
    Add your "text label" to Image caption.

    I don' understand your questions here at all.

    The "LARGE" view is set in Image > Pop-up width.

    Which widgets?
    You click a thumbnail to get a large view.
    You click it again to close it.
    You use left/right arrow keys to close current and open prior/next image.

    If you want navigation arrows on the large image then you have to create each large image in its own Layer and add the left/right chevrons and links in those layers.
    Any amount of text can be added to the image layer as you see fit.
    Each thumbnail then just opens the image layer.

    layering is more effort but far more flexible.
